Summary

House Joint Resolution 7050 (HJR7050) is a resolution aimed at honoring and celebrating the seventy-fifth anniversary of WDIA Radio in Memphis, Tennessee. The resolution acknowledges WDIA as the first Black-formatted radio station in the nation, which has played a crucial role in serving the African American community and influencing the broadcasting industry. Since its inception in 1947, WDIA evolved from initially playing country western and pop music to becoming a pivotal media outlet serving African American listeners, which contributed to its rise as one of Memphis' most popular radio stations.
